The initial idea of Romano Them has been to provide information on the situation of Roma in Kosovo and of Kosovo Roma in Diaspora.
At the heart of our activities is our website, which contains today more than 400 posts on issues such as human and minority rights, refugee protection, etc. It offers an extensive data base of documents and reports and is regularly consulted by human/Roma rights activists, journalists, and researchers.
Romano Them has also engaged in lobby and advocacy. We have provided information to international NGOs and IGOs, national policy-makers and media. We have initiated several common calls on issues such as constitutional rights of the Roma in Kosovo.
We have also participated in conferences.
Romano Them has been active in networking with the aim of strengthening the impact of Kosovo Roma in political decision-making.
One of our objectives is political decision-making to be transparent and involving those who are concerned in first place.
In this sense, we advocate for a negotiated solution of the refugee crisis and putting an end to the political and legal limbo, refugees have been exposed to for many years.
At this moment, the activities of Romano Them are entirely based on voluntarism.
